How to design a website?

HotbotBy HotBotUpdated: June 24, 2024

Understanding the Purpose and Goals

Before diving into the technicalities of website design, it's crucial to understand the purpose and goals of your website. Are you creating a personal blog, an e-commerce site, a portfolio, or a corporate website? Clearly defining the objectives will guide every subsequent decision, from layout and color scheme to content and functionality.

Research and Inspiration

Research is a critical step in the design process. Look at competitor websites, note industry trends, and gather inspiration from various sources. Websites like Behance and Dribbble are excellent for finding creative ideas. Pay attention to elements you like and think about how they can be adapted to suit your website’s goals.

Wireframing and Prototyping

Wireframing is the process of creating a blueprint for your website. Tools like Sketch, Figma, and Balsamiq are popular choices for this task. Start with basic sketches and gradually add more details. Prototyping tools can then bring these wireframes to life, allowing you to test the user flow and interactions.

Choosing the Right Platform

There are various platforms to consider, from custom HTML/CSS to Content Management Systems (CMS) like WordPress, Squarespace, and Wix. Each has its pros and cons:

  • WordPress: Highly customizable and scalable, but may require more technical knowledge.
  • Squarespace: User-friendly with beautiful templates but less flexible.
  • Wix: Easy to use but can be limiting for advanced features.

Design Principles and Best Practices

Adhering to design principles and best practices ensures that your website is not only visually appealing but also functional. Key principles include:

  • Consistency: Use consistent colors, fonts, and layouts to create a cohesive experience.
  • Simplicity: Avoid clutter. A clean, simple design enhances user experience.
  • Accessibility: Ensure your website is accessible to everyone, including those with disabilities. Tools like WAVE can help assess accessibility.
  • Mobile Responsiveness: With more users accessing the web via mobile devices, a responsive design is non-negotiable. Use frameworks like Bootstrap for mobile-friendly layouts.

Typography and Color Scheme

Typography and color play a significant role in your website’s aesthetic and usability. Choose fonts that are easy to read and match the tone of your content. Tools like Google Fonts offer a variety of options. For color schemes, websites like Adobe Color can help you find complementary colors. Remember to consider color psychology; for instance, blue often conveys trust, while red can evoke urgency.

Content Creation and Organization

Content is the backbone of any website. Whether it’s text, images, videos, or interactive elements, content should be engaging and relevant. Organize your content logically, using headings, subheadings, and bullet points for readability. Tools like Grammarly can assist in maintaining good grammar and clarity.

Navigation and User Experience

Effective navigation is essential for a positive user experience. Ensure that your menu is easy to find and that your pages are logically linked. Use breadcrumb trails and a well-structured footer to aid in navigation. Conduct user testing to identify any pain points and make necessary adjustments.

SEO and Performance Optimization

Search Engine Optimization (SEO) is vital for driving organic traffic to your site. Incorporate SEO best practices such as keyword usage, meta tags, and alt text for images. Performance optimization is equally important; slow-loading websites can deter users. Use tools like Google PageSpeed Insights to identify and fix performance issues.

Security Measures

Security should never be an afterthought. Ensure your website uses HTTPS and consider additional security measures like firewalls and regular backups. Platforms like WordPress offer various plugins for enhancing security.

Analytics and Continuous Improvement

Utilizing analytics tools like Google Analytics can provide invaluable insights into user behavior and website performance. Monitor metrics such as bounce rate, session duration, and conversion rates. Use this data to make informed decisions and continuously improve your site.

Testing and Launch

Before launching, rigorously test your website across different browsers and devices. Tools like BrowserStack can help with cross-browser testing. Gather feedback from a small group of users and make final adjustments. Once everything is in place, proceed with the launch, but keep monitoring your website to catch any post-launch issues.

Maintenance and Updates

Website maintenance is an ongoing process. Regularly update your content, fix broken links, and ensure that all software components are up-to-date. Scheduled audits can help you keep track of necessary updates and improvements.

Advanced Features and Integrations

Depending on your website’s goals, you may want to incorporate advanced features like e-commerce capabilities, social media integrations, and customer relationship management (CRM) systems. Platforms like WooCommerce for WordPress can add robust e-commerce functionality, while plugins like HubSpot CRM can streamline customer interactions.

Community and Feedback

Engaging with your website’s community can provide valuable feedback and foster loyalty. Implement features like comment sections, forums, and feedback forms. Platforms such as Disqus can help manage discussions and enhance user engagement.

Ethical Considerations

As you design your website, consider ethical implications such as user privacy and data protection. Ensure compliance with regulations like GDPR if you’re operating in the EU. Transparency in data collection and usage builds trust with your users.

Future Trends and Technologies

The web design landscape is ever-evolving. Keep an eye on future trends and emerging technologies like augmented reality (AR), virtual reality (VR), and artificial intelligence (AI). Incorporating these elements can set your website apart and provide a cutting-edge user experience.

The journey of designing a website is a complex yet rewarding endeavor, filled with countless decisions and opportunities for creativity and innovation. Each step, from understanding the initial purpose to exploring future trends, shapes the final product, leaving an indelible mark on the digital landscape.

Related Questions

What are the principles of design?

The principles of design are fundamental concepts that guide the arrangement and organization of elements in a visual composition. These principles ensure that a design is aesthetically pleasing and effectively communicates its intended message. Understanding and applying these principles can enhance the impact and functionality of a design, whether it’s in graphic design, web design, interior design, or any other creative field.

Ask Hotbot: What are the principles of design?

What is industrial design?

Industrial design is a professional practice that focuses on creating and developing concepts and specifications that optimize the function, value, and appearance of products and systems for the mutual benefit of both user and manufacturer. It encompasses a wide range of industries, from consumer electronics to automotive, furniture, and medical devices. The primary goal is to improve the usability, aesthetics, and marketability of a product, ensuring it meets user needs while being feasible to produce.

Ask Hotbot: What is industrial design?

What is ui design?

UI design, or User Interface design, is a critical aspect of creating digital products that are both functional and aesthetically pleasing. It involves the design of the visual elements of a digital interface, ensuring that users can interact with the system effectively and efficiently. UI design encompasses various components, from typography and color schemes to layout and interactive elements. This article delves into different aspects of UI design, offering a comprehensive overview and exploring niche subtopics and rarely known details.

Ask Hotbot: What is ui design?

What are the elements of design?

The elements of design are the foundational units that form the building blocks of visual composition. These elements are essential for creating visually compelling and functional designs. Understanding these core components can greatly enhance one’s ability to create effective visual communication. Let's delve into each element in detail.

Ask Hotbot: What are the elements of design?